CI note for release: the PDF invoice renderer in Paperfold 5.1 fails the snapshot stage whenever an invoice exceeds two pages. The headless renderer embeds the Quorin Sans font per page, inflating file size past the artifact limit and aborting the job. We've switched to a shared font subset, which brings output back under threshold. Hold the release train until the snapshot suite passes twice consecutively. The candidate build in question appears below.

trace token, yahof-yadup: htk21_3e52fc440779ed8614351

**Day One Checklist — Fire-Drill Roll Call (Bramleigh House)**

☐ Walk the new starter through the fire-drill routine before lunch — muster point is the gravel yard behind Bramleigh House, by the old bike shed. They answer to the warden with their badge number, so make sure they actually know it (most don't on day one!). Add them to the roll-call sheet at the facilities desk. Their badge number for roll call is below.

door code, tajof-kageg: bdg-QVDCE-3

Hey Priya — quick handover on the Swiftcrate parcel-tracking webhook. Retries are exponential with a 6-attempt cap, and signature checks now reject stale timestamps over five minutes. The replay tool in tools/replay is handy for reviewing delivery bugs. One gotcha: the staging endpoint shares the prod secret store, so don't rotate casually. To unlock the webhook secret vault, use the passphrase below.

strongbox words: ulamir-ulaix

**Ticket: Sweeper vault locked itself again**

Hey plugin folks — the Tidygnome orphaned-resource sweeper tripped its own lockout after three failed unlock attempts during last night's sweep of stale plugin artifacts. Until the vault reopens, your cleanup hooks won't fire, so expect orphaned test resources to linger. Don't retry unlocks from your side; that just extends the cooldown. We'll restore access centrally and re-run the sweep. If you maintain a plugin that writes temp resources, pause it for now. The recovery passphrase is:

recovery phrase for yajof-bagap: oliwyn-ulaael